The cost of implementing a solar system can seem daunting at first glance. However, understanding the return on investment can shift perspectives. Typically, the initial installation might cost between $15,000 and $25,000, depending on the system’s size and the energy requirements. Yet, this upfront cost can often be offset by numerous advantages, including federal tax credits of up to 26% of the installation expenses, which significantly lower the financial burden.

Moreover, the green factor cannot be ignored. By switching to solar, CO2 emissions can be drastically reduced. The average household that switches to solar can lower its carbon footprint by about 3 to 4 tons annually. This contributes significantly to environmental conservation and alleviates the strain on grid systems, which often rely on fossil fuels.

When questioning whether solar fits my energy needs, considering energy consumption patterns seems essential. How much electricity do I consume daily? Generally, an average household might use around 10,000 kWh a year. With Tongwei’s high-efficiency panels, installing a 5 kW system could suffice in generating enough energy to meet those needs. Calculate based on personal consumption habits to understand what system size to install.

Maintenance costs can also be a concern, but I find them quite manageable with Tongwei systems. Regular cleaning, maybe twice a year, paired with occasional inspections, typically suffice to ensure optimal panel performance. Some might debate, are maintenance efforts worth it? From a factual standpoint, minimal maintenance encourages longevity and enhanced performance, which contributes to justifying the initial investment.
